Read on for everything you need to know.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-size: 24pt;\"><strong>So, what is the skin barrier, anyway?<\/strong><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">The skin barrier \u2014 otherwise known as the lipid barrier, or the skin\u2019s natural moisture barrier \u2014 helps protect the skin by keeping water in and pollutants out. The skin barrier takes on three essential jobs:<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 It helps protect your body from external stressors (like pollution and UV radiation).<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 It retains water, which helps keep your skin hydrated.<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 It transports nutrients to your skin.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-size: 24pt;\"><strong>How do you know whether your skin barrier is healthy or not?<\/strong><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">If your skin is hydrated, plump, and smooth, you likely have a healthy skin barrier. You\u2019ll also find that your skin tends to be less sensitive when your skin barrier is functioning properly.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">However, when your skin barrier is not functioning properly \u2014 i.e. when it\u2019s damaged \u2013 your skin will be susceptible to further damage. You may find your skin feels sensitive or is dehydrated, dull, or dry, or that your skin isn\u2019t defending itself against outside aggressors like free radicals (which can lead to fine lines and wrinkles).<\/span><\/p>\n<h1><\/h1>\n<h2><span style=\"font-size: 24pt;\"><strong>Can having a damaged skin barrier lead to more sensitive skin?<\/strong><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">In a word, yes. Sensitive skin has many causes, like genetics, stress, hormone changes, skin conditions, or environmental stressors. But, frequently, sensitive skin is a direct result of a damaged lipid barrier. It stands to reason, then, that to fix sensitive skin, you need to fix the damaged skin barrier. (An aha moment, right?)<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">You might notice that your skin is more dry, flaky, irritated, or itchy. You could also experience rashes, or that products you apply leave behind a tingling or burning sensation.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">Just like sensitive skin, a damaged skin barrier can have many causes \u2014 like environmental factors (sun exposure, pollution), physical (exfoliating your skin too much or using products that are too harsh), and genetics. And let\u2019s not forget one of the most important things to consider when looking at the skin barrier \u2014 ceramides.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-size: 24pt;\"><strong>Tell me more about ceramides.<\/strong><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">Ceramides are one of the key components of the skin\u2019s lipid barrier. Here are a few things to note:<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Skin produces its own ceramides to help rebuild the skin barrier.<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Some skin care ingredients can help with this process.<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 The lipid bilayer of the skin is comprised of ceramides (50%), cholesterol (25%), and fatty acids (10-20%). When the levels of these lipids \u2013 especially ceramides \u2013 are unbalanced, the skin barrier becomes compromised.<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Ceramides, made of sphingosine bound to fatty acids, are well-known for their prominent role in the formation and maintenance of the skin barrier function. Dry, sensitive skin cannot synthesize sufficient ceramides \u2014 so one approach to improving the skin barrier is to use a topical moisturizer containing soothing ingredients to calm, moisturize, and hydrate the skin.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-size: 24pt;\"><strong>What are some ways to help sensitive skin?<\/strong><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">There are a few different ways to help repair the skin\u2019s lipid barrier, effectively helping sensitive skin. They include:<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Drinking more water (aim for 8 glasses a day)<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Avoiding triggers like allergens, irritants, and pollutants<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Refraining from over-washing or over-exfoliating the skin<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">\u2022 Including skin products with ceramides in your skincare routine<\/span><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-size: 24pt;\"><strong>If I have sensitive skin, what should my skincare routine include?<\/strong><\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-size: 14pt;\">Moisture, moisture, moisture. In general, it\u2019s important to do two things: keep your skincare regimen simple, and make sure it includes a rich, super-hydrating moisturizer.
